Hypereosinophilic syndrome presenting as eosinophilic gastroenteritis disorder and splinter hemorrhages: A case report.

Abstract

BACKGROUND

Eosinophilia and related organ damage are extensively studied hot topics among rare disorders. Any addition to the cohort of available case reports of the same will be adding knowledge for better management of this less known entity.

CASE SUMMARY

In this article, we describe a 27-year-old Indo-Aryan man who presented with abdominal pain, abdominal distension, and loose stools for variable days. He had splinter hemorrhages in the majority of fingernails. He was diagnosed with predominant eosinophilic gastrointestinal involvement with bowel obstruction and ascites, and was managed with intravenous immunoglobulin. He was subsequently treated with oral low dose steroid therapy and responded completely.

CONCLUSION

Our experience is evidence that prompt management of this hypereosinophilic lethal gastrointestinal (all three layers) infiltrative disease provides a cure and avoids complications. Splinter nail hemorrhages may be seen in the same disease.

摘要

背景

嗜酸性粒细胞增多症及相关器官损害是罕见疾病中广泛研究的热点话题。该疾病现有病例报告队列中的任何新增病例都将为更好地管理这一鲜为人知的疾病增添知识。

病例摘要

在本文中,我们描述了一名27岁的印度 - 雅利安男性,他出现腹痛、腹胀和腹泻症状达数日。他的大多数指甲出现裂片样出血。他被诊断为以嗜酸性粒细胞为主的胃肠道受累并伴有肠梗阻和腹水,接受了静脉注射免疫球蛋白治疗。随后他接受了口服低剂量类固醇治疗,并完全康复。

结论

我们的经验证明,对这种嗜酸性粒细胞增多性致死性胃肠道(三层)浸润性疾病进行及时治疗可治愈疾病并避免并发症。裂片样指甲出血可能出现在同一疾病中。
